Effect of breastfeeding during venepuncture in neonates.

TL;DR: It has been demonstrated that breastfeeding is analgesic in neonates during venepuncture and previous venep punctures and site of venepunctures do not seem to affect pain scores, and breastfeeding should be the first-choice analgesic during painful procedures in Neonates.
